Output d34cae6fb16c17c5ac22f94168436ca4a18dc4fdf19a4b39a892c15f7f0604d9:0

value
43120000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9a9c33b49c53cd134c6625c758fa1f6379cd821 OP_EQUAL
address
3MXuvV5Az6iiwPugVjbzn7agu49z4BxDA8
transaction
d34cae6fb16c17c5ac22f94168436ca4a18dc4fdf19a4b39a892c15f7f0604d9
spent
true